1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54

192

Chapitre 6

[!]Ce sont des observationssi la classe est inconnue. Ces observations
peuvent être stockées dans la base de cas en attendant d'être classifiées mais
ne peuvent pas être traitées par KATE et CaseWork sous cette forme.

6.5.8.1 Le choix "Nouveau"

Il permet de saisir un nouveau cas en initialisant le modèle descriptif : en effet, l'idée est de partir de l'objet observable situé à la racine du modèle et représenté par une carte (de nom <Hyalonema> dans notre application).

"Nouveau" instancie cette carte, c'est-à-dire en effectue une copie (cf. § 6.4.1). La nouvelle carte instanciée possède le même nom plus un numéro d'instance accolé (par exemple "Hyalonema1"). Elle devient ainsi un objet observé4du domaine que l'on peut décrire, ce n'est plus un concept abstrait.

Une fois le modèle initialisé à la racine, le cas existe et l'utilisateur n'a plus qu'à compléter sa description en naviguant pour instancier ses composants. Eux aussi sont des objets observables représentés par un état nul (le carré à gauche du bouton <composant> est vide). Dès que l'utilisateur clique dans un des boutons des composants, l'objet se met à exister : la carte correspondante est instanciée et le carré représentant son statut prend la valeur "+" (voir section 6.5.2.2).

Au fur et à mesure de la navigation, la pile du questionnaire s'accroît donc en nombre de cartes, relativement au nombre d'objets observés pour l'individu décrit. Ce processus est valable aussi bien pour les objets "composites" que pour les objets "spécialisants".

Outre la navigation entre les objets, on peut s'arrêter au niveau de la carte de l'objet observé et le décrire avec ses caractéristiques locales. A ce moment, on va renseigner les attributs situés dans le champ de la carte de l'objet observé. Il suffit pour cela de basculer au niveau des caractéristiques de l'objet courant et de cliquer l'un des items du champs associé. On accède ainsi à la carte <Attribut(Objet)> qui permet de renseigner la valeur que doit prendre l'attribut sélectionné.

Le schéma de la figure 6.28 illustre la description locale de l'objet observé "Ombrelles1" :

IMAGE imgs/Chapitre604.gif 4Très incomplètement pour l'instant !